The terminology of the social sphere of the Russian Federation (especially labor and employment) since the 90s reflected a noticeable division of researchers in this field in two directions. In the CEMI RAS from the very beginning of the 90s, everything happened during the research of the organization of forced employment of workers at the micro level of the economy — the authorities realized the reality of the danger of mass unrest in the Russian Federation without such employment of employees. The HSE started with publications about the «abnormality» of the Russian labor market after and on the basis of the work on the elasticity of wages published in England in 1995. The divergence in the nature of research was especially evident during the crisis of 2008–2011. In the CEMI, this led to an understanding of the need for forced employment already at the meso-level of the economy – in crisis single-industry towns and large settlements (with the introduction of the term «forced entrepreneurs », whose meaning was then significantly distorted in HSE publications for almost 10 years). At the same time, the HSE's misunderstanding of the absence of mass unemployment in the Russian Federation during crises (by the way, incomprehensible to World Bank experts) has been called for many years the same «abnormality»of our labor market. The socialization of income and tax policy has been noted in recent years, especially in the appearance of the «wealth tax».
